import pygame
import numpy as np
pygame.init()
# Pygame Variables
width = 1200
height = 600
black = (0,0,0)
white = (255,255,255)
red = (255,0,0)
yellow = (255,255,0)
disp = pygame.display.set_mode((width,height))
pygame.display.set_caption("Fourier Transform Visualisation")
pygame.display.update()
disp.fill(white)
font_style = pygame.font.SysFont('applegothic', 20)
# Visualisation Variables
cx = 300
cy = height/2
angle = 0
delta_a = 0.008
x_wave = [cx+400]
y_wave = []
y_square_wave = []
y_opt = []
const = cx/2
pt_x = 0
pt_y = 0
prev_x = 0
prev_y = 0
def draw_circle(x,y,radius):
# circle_surface = pygame.Surface((radius, radius), pygame.SRCALPHA)
# pygame.draw.circle(circle_surface, (255,255,255,20), (int(x), int(y)), radius)
# disp.blit(circle_surface, (int(x), int(y)))
pygame.draw.circle(disp,white,(int(x),int(y)),radius,1)
def draw_point(x,y):
pygame.draw.circle(disp,red,(int(x),int(y)),5)
def draw_wave(x,y,colour):
pygame.draw.circle(disp,colour,(int(x),int(y)),2)
def draw_line(x1,y1,x2,y2):
pygame.draw.line(disp, yellow, (int(x1), int(y1)),(int(x2), int(y2)), 4)
# Setting up for message display
def message(msg,x,y):
mesg = font_style.render(msg, True, white)
disp.blit(mesg, [x,y])
close = False
# Initiate Game Loop
while not close:
disp.fill(black)
for event in pygame.event.get():
if event.type == pygame.QUIT:
close = True
# Getting mouse position from Pygame
(mouse_x,mouse_y) = pygame.mouse.get_pos()
# Varying the number of circles with mouse position
num_circles = int(round((float(mouse_x)/float(800))*20)+1)
# Plotting number of circles to screen
message("Number of coefficients in fourier series = " +str(num_circles),width/2,height*0.05)
pt_x = 0
pt_y = 0
# Loop to calculate the points and draw circles.
for i in range(0,num_circles):
n = (i*2)+1
prev_x = pt_x
prev_y = pt_y
# Circle Points
rad = const * (4 / (n * np.pi))
# Drawing Paths
draw_circle(cx+pt_x,cy+pt_y, int(rad))
pt_x += rad * np.cos(n * angle)
pt_y += rad * np.sin(n * angle)
draw_line(cx+prev_x,cy+prev_y,cx+pt_x,cy+pt_y)
#Drawing points on paths
draw_point(pt_x+cx,pt_y+cy)
angle += delta_a
# Plotting the wave
y_wave.insert(0, pt_y+cy)
x_wave.append(x_wave[-1] + 2)
# Plotting the square wave
if y_wave[0] > cy:
y_opt.insert(0,cy+const)
elif y_wave[0] < cy:
y_opt.insert(0,cy-const)
elif y_wave[0] ==cy:
y_opt.insert(0,cy)
#Preventing wave array from getting too large if you run the program for a long time
if len(y_wave) > 300:
y_wave.pop()
y_opt.pop()
# Drawing waves (calc and opt)
for i in np.arange(0,len(y_wave)):
draw_wave(x_wave[i],y_wave[i],white)
draw_wave(x_wave[i],y_opt[i],yellow)
# Drawing line from wave to point
draw_line(pt_x+cx,pt_y+cy,x_wave[0],y_wave[0])
num_elements = 100
# Calculating root mean squared error between the two
temp = []
temp.append(np.sqrt((np.sum(pow(np.array(y_wave[0:num_elements])-np.array(y_opt[0:num_elements]),2)))/len(y_wave)))
rmse = np.mean(temp)
#Preventing wave array from getting too large if you run the program for a long time
if len(temp) > 100:
temp.pop()
# Displaying RMSE to screen
message("RMSE of first 100 elements = %.2f" %rmse,width/2,height*0.1)
pygame.display.update()
